Tyson Bagent Leads Chicago Bears To Stunning Victory Against Raiders

In a surprising twist at Soldier Field, the Chicago Bears pulled off a fantastic win against the Las Vegas Raiders, and the star of the show was rookie quarterback Tyson Bagent. This unexpected victory notched the Bears’ first home win in over a year, bringing much-needed energy to the team and their devoted fans.

Filling in for the sidelined Justin Fields, Bagent, a 23-year-old undrafted free agent from Shepherd University, made a name for himself in Bears’ history. The young quarterback’s performance was terrific, guiding the team to a solid 30-12 victory over the Raiders. In doing so, he became the first Bears quarterback to clinch a win in his debut since Craig Krenzel did it in 2004.

Tyson’s Bagent stats for the day showcased his calm and efficient play. He completed 21 29 passes for 162 yards and a touchdown, boasting a passer rating of 97.2. His composure, rare for rookie quarterbacks, wasn’t limited to passing; Bagent also flaunted his mobility, rushing three times for 24 yards. A crucial 12-yard scramble in the third quarter sustained a drive that led to a touchdown.

Coach Matt Eberflus’ game plan wisely focused on Bagent’s strengths—good rhythm, timing, and solid protection against the Raiders’ defensive efforts. The result? It was a clean, efficient performance by Bagent and an offense that converted 8-of-13 third-down attempts.

Adding to the excitement, cornerback Jaylon Johnson played a crucial role, nabbing two interceptions, including a game-changing 39-yard pick-six in the fourth quarter. The Bears’ defense, often criticized, stepped up significantly, contributing to the team’s triumph.

Beyond Bagent’s success, the Bears’ overall offensive strategy shone through—a well-rounded team effort, with seven players catching passes and D’Onta Foreman leading the rushing attack with 89 yards and two touchdowns.

As the Bears relish this unexpected victory, attention turns to Justin Fields‘ health. With a dislocated thumb keeping Fields on the sidelines, Bagent’s standout performance raises questions about the team’s quarterback situation. Coach Eberflus, while praising Fields for preparing Bagent, emphasized the team’s evaluation of Fields’ injured thumb on Monday.

In a post-game interview, even the rookie recognized the significance of starting an NFL game, let alone winning one. Bagent’s humility and appreciation for the moment endeared him to fans, solidifying his place in Bears’ lore.
